Lexicon for Strong Number 5826 (Hebrew Word)

`azar {aw-zar'}
 a primitive root; TWOT - 1598; v
 AV - help 64, helper 11, holpen 3, succour 3, variant 1; 82
 1) to help, succour, support
    1a) (Qal) to help
    1b) (Niphal) to be helped
    1c) (Hiphil) to help
